WASHINGTON - The White House is furious that Congress is squandering precious time to accomplish something both Republicans and Democrats have already agreed to do protect hundreds of thousands of young immigrants. According to eight people familiar with the situation, the anger is boiling over as time runs out to complete an immigration deal before the calendar quickly shifts to the midterm elections.
White House aides are eager to strike an immigration deal that will include money for a border wall. That would allow President Donald Trump to hit the campaign trail with his biggest goals accomplished: a rewrite of the nations tax laws, a repeal of the requirement Americans buy health insurance, a reduction in regulations and action to curtail legal and illegal immigration.
Most of those who spoke about the White Houses frustrations did so on the condition of anonymity.
Congress isnt acting because they dont want to do anything difficult, said a former Trump adviser who is in close contact with the White House. Theyre cowards. They havent had an immigration deal in 30 years.
